Transaction 984a97d8639250df24b423f113c5cdffb7eb0d7eb218d08c6bdf89d33456aa75
1 Input
1 Output
-
984a97d8639250df24b423f113c5cdffb7eb0d7eb218d08c6bdf89d33456aa75:0
- value
- 20878570
- script pubkey
- OP_0 OP_PUSHBYTES_20 d301cbe8fdc81de3a875c2747e538e6c423f07a7
- address
- bc1q6vquh68aeqw782r4cf68u5uwd3pr7pa82al27p